Transaction 592e3261497f13df85eaf8b7a25ce7852980b160ce6aeec9637d6abacb3faf7e
1 Input
1 Output
-
592e3261497f13df85eaf8b7a25ce7852980b160ce6aeec9637d6abacb3faf7e:0
- value
- 2886952
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 29d89d2a521f0748c9fbde9f896b77b55811b644 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14pGCTwkT2wPGRiyhNrREoQXADDm5eHVn7